Industrial Pressure Transmitter

newsun.gif (1122 bytes)model2700.GIF (1106 bytes)

Features
  • One-piece Stainless Steel Construction
  • No Silicon Oil or Internal "O" Rings
  • Wide Operating Temperature Range
  • Ranges up to 10,000 psi
  • Low Static & Thermal Errors
  • Suitable for High Shock & Vibration Applications.

Performance Specifications @ 77°F (25°C)              Dimensional Outline Drawing

Pressure Ranges

0 to 30, 100, 200, 500, 1000, 2500, 5000, 7500, 10000 psig

Accuracy (combined linearity, hysteresis, and repeatability)

± 0.5% B.F.S.L.

Total Error Band

±1 F.S. from -10° to 60°C

  

±2% F.S. from -10° to -40°C, 60° to 85°C

Stability (1year)

±0.25% F.S., typical

Overange Protection

1.5X rated pressure

Burst Pressure

5X or 20,000 psi (whichever is less)

Pressure Cycles

> 10 million

Electrical Specifications

Excitation

5 VDC

10-32 VDC

Current Consumption

< 22ma

< 22ma

Output

0.5-4.5V

1-5V, 4-20mA

Output Impedance

< 100 ohms

< 100 ohms

Output Noise

< 2mV RMS

< 2mV RMS

Reverse Voltage Protection

Yes

Yes

Bandwidth (-3db)

DC to 1 kHz (Voltage), DC to 250 Hz (Current)

Physical Description

Case

Stainless Steel & Aluminum

Sensor

17-4 PH Stainless Steel

Pressure Fittings

1/8" MNPT, 1/4" MNPT, 7/16"-20 MUNF

Vent (<= 500 psi)

Through cable or connector

Electrical Connection 2ft. cable (std), packard meripak DIN 43650 conn.
Environmental Specifications

Operating Temperature Range

-40° to 185°F (-40° to 85°C)

Storage Temperature Range

-40° to 212°F (-40° to 100°C)

Compensated Temperature Range

-40° to 185°F (-40° to 85°C)

Shock

100G, 1/2 sine, 11msec

Vibration

10G peak, 20 to 2000Hz

EMI/RFI Protection

EN50082, part 2, (Heavy Industrial)

Enclosure Rating NEMA 4/IP66
